Barnaby's Magic Hat

Barnaby was a small brown bear with very messy hair. Every morning, his mother tried to smooth it down with a pinecone brush, but Barnaby's hair always sprang right back up like a fluffy brown cloud.

One sunny day, while wandering through the magical forest, Barnaby found something sparkling under a rainbow fern. It was a hat—a beautiful purple hat with silver stars stitched all around it. When Barnaby put it on, the hat whispered, "Make a wish!"

Barnaby wished for something fun to share with his friends. He picked a ripe papaya from the nearby tree. The moment the papaya touched his magical hat, something wonderful happened. The papaya began to wiggle and jiggle, then suddenly grew little legs and started to dance!

"I'm a papaya zombie!" the fruit cheered, doing a silly happy dance. Barnaby giggled. This wasn't a scary zombie at all—it was a friendly dancing fruit!

Soon, more papayas from the tree wanted to join the fun. Barnaby's magical hat turned them all into dancing papaya zombies, and they formed a cheerful parade through the forest. Other animals came to watch: rabbits clapped, birds sang along, and even grumpy old badger cracked a smile.

Barnaby realized something wonderful that day. Things that seemed different or strange could actually bring joy to everyone. His messy hair made him special, and the magical hat helped him share happiness with the whole forest.

From then on, Barnaby wore his purple hat with pride. And every full moon, the dancing papaya zombies would come out for a special party, reminding everyone that the best magic is the magic of friendship and fun.
